CT Disaster Risk Management teams assess storm damage

Disaster teams and SAPS have been deployed across the Western Cape as strong winds, flooding and storm damage continue to wreak havoc in affected communities. The City of Cape Town‘s Disaster Risk Management Centre says it’s assessing damage to about 40 informal settlements that are highly prone to disaster and flood damage. Several communities have…

Tanzania names Didier Drogba as ambassador for AFCON 2027

Tanzania’s President Samia Suluhu Hassan has invited football legend Didier Drogba to serve as an ambassador ahead of the 2027 Africa Cup of Nations. The East African country is set to host the AFCON tournament for the first time alongside Kenya and Uganda next year. Drogba is his nation’s all-time leading scorer and among Africa’s…

Govt intensifies response to severe weather conditions

A second cold front has now made landfall in parts of the Western Cape, bringing with it more heavy downpours and gale force winds. Government has classified severe weather conditions ravaging some parts of the country as a national disaster. Saul welcomes national disaster classification for severe weather

Northern Cape premier, Dr Zamani Saul has welcomed national government’s classification of severe weather conditions in some part of the province a National Disaster. The John Taolo Gaetsewe, ZF Mgcawu and Frances Baard District Municipalities have seen extensive damage to infrastructure due to heavy rainfall which led to flooding.
